Address N38wM8qe1X7TpDFH5f43aRmF1agABZauSk

Total received 12.50584581 NMC
Total sent 12.50584581 NMC
Balance: 0.00000000 NMC
Date/time Transaction Block Debit Credit Balance
Dec. 23, 2018, 8:31 p.m. 208b83b01… 430997 12.50584581 NMC 0.00000000 NMC
Dec. 23, 2018, 5:38 a.m. 79e4dca18… 430885 12.50584581 NMC 12.50584581 NMC